Beginning his journey in 1955, Volodymyr climbed the academic ladder from a student to the head of a department at the Kryvyi Rih National University. His significant contributions, including 523 scientific works, 152 patents, and 7 manuals and monographs, have etched his name indelibly in the annals of our institution.

Beyond Ukraine’s borders, the Nazarenko Scientific School is celebrated for its research, particularly in the field of mining and metallurgical technology management. His key theoretical and practical breakthroughs range from the development of automated lifting complexes and mathematical models for managing heavy multi-drum belt conveyors to pioneering a comprehensive theory of conveyor transport automation.

Most notably, Volodymyr Nazarenko was the mastermind behind the K-MINE project, an intelligent automated mining management system leveraging geoinformation technologies. This groundbreaking system has been extensively implemented in mining enterprises across Ukraine, the United States, Australia, India, Brazil, Chile, Indonesia, and Kazakhstan.
